#d565f1 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#d565f1 is composed of 83.5% red, 39.6% green and 94.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 11.6% cyan, 58.1% magenta, 0% yellow and 5.5% black. It has a hue angle of 288 degrees, a saturation of 83.3% and a lightness of 67.1%. #d565f1 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ffcaff with #ab00e3.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

Shades and Tints of #d565f1

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#060108 is the darkest color, while #fcf5fe is the lightest one.

Tones of #d565f1

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#aea6b0 is the less saturated color, while #dd58fe is the most saturated one.
